Background and aims: Enhancing endogenous insulin production in type 1 diabetic patients (T1DP) can improve glycemic control and decrease complications and rates of mortality. However, it can be succesfull even if sufficient β-cell function is present. We aimed to evaluate the extent of β-cell function by determining fasting levels of C-peptide and those after meal stimulus.
Materials and Methods: One hundred and thiryfive T1DP were planned to enrolı to the study. Ethics comittee of our hospital approved the study protocol, which was in accordance with the Helsinki Declaration. Fasting C-peptide levels of all participants and stimulated (at 90 th minute post mixed meal) C-peptide levels of 54 will be measured by using an electrochemiluminescence assay. Two categorizations will be done using fasting (the first categorization ) and at 90th minute post mixed meal test (the second categorization) of C-peptide levels. For the first categorization; the groups will be classified as follows: patients with undetectable ≤0.1 ng/mL (group 1); with minimal 0.1-0.8 ng/ml (group 2); and with sustained ≥0.8 ng/mL(group 3) C-peptide levels. For the second categorization, groups will be as follows: patients with undetectable ≤0.1 ng/mL (group 1); with minimal 0.1-0.8 ng/ml (group 2); and with sustained ≥0.8 ng/mL (group 3) C-peptide levels which increased at the 90th minute after the meal ≥150% of fasting C-peptide level.
